First-call questions

Use the review signals to ask sharper questions.

  1. What is included in the shell or kit price?
  2. Does delivery, erection, insulation, or dry-in cost extra?
  3. What parts of the project will I need to coordinate separately?
  4. Can I see photos or visit a project with similar scope and finishes?
  5. Which details do you inspect before final walkthrough?

What should I ask on the first call?
Ask for two recent local references, a finished project you can visit, their typical permit timeline in your county, whether they do shell-only or turnkey work, and which parts they subcontract. Good builders expect these questions.
